Engineering work is taking place in the Cardiff Central area, closing various lines overnight from Monday evening until Friday morning.
Monday, Wednesday and Thursday:
- The 22:37 Merthyr Tydfil to Cardiff Central will terminate at Radyr. A replacement bus will run from Radyr to Cardiff Central via the City Line
- The 22:40 Bridgend to Cardiff Central will terminate at Radyr. A replacement bus will run from Radyr to Cardiff Central via the City Line
- The 22:42 Coryton to Penarth will terminate at Cardiff Central, with a replacement bus from Cardiff Central to Penarth
- The 22:52 Aberdare to Cardiff Central will terminate at Radyr. A replacement bus will run from Radyr to Cardiff Central via the City Line
- The 23:24 Pontypridd to Cardiff Central will terminate at Radyr. A replacement bus will run from Radyr to Cardiff Central via the City Line
- The 23:30 Cardiff Central to Barry Island will not run, and will be replaced by a bus
- The 23:45 Cardiff Central to Pontypridd service will start 3 minutes earlier than usual
Tuesday to Thursday:
- The 23:36 Penarth to Cardiff Central will not run, and will be replaced by a bus
